Birthright citizenship refers to the right of anyone born in the United States to be recognized as a citizen, as established by the 14th Amendment. The debate primarily revolves around whether this should extend to children born to non-citizen parents.

This summer, New Jersey experienced a historic heatwave that has raised serious concerns about public health. The extreme temperatures peaked during the July 4 weekend, with some areas recording highs that broke previous records, pushing the limits of what many residents could endure. As of now, reports have indicated that the heat may have contributed to as many as 29 fatalities across the state.
The National Weather Service had previously issued heat advisories, cautioning residents about the risks of heat exhaustion and heatstroke. Many populations, particularly the elderly and those with pre-existing health conditions, have found themselves at greater risk as temperatures skyrocketed.

The journey of classical poetry is one of transformation and adaptation, reflecting the changing landscapes of language and culture. From its ancient origins to the modern expressions we encounter today, poetry has continually evolved, shaping and being shaped by the society around it.
Poetry's roots can be traced back to ancient civilizations, where oral traditions flourished. Epic poems like 'The Iliad' and 'The Odyssey' were recited to audiences, creating a communal bond through storytelling. These early works laid the groundwork for poetic forms that would be refined over the centuries.
During the Renaissance, classical poetry experienced a revival. Poets like Petrarch and Shakespeare borrowed from ancient Greek and Roman forms, infusing them with new life. This period marked a shift in poetic expression, with a greater emphasis on personal emotion and individual perspective.
As we moved into the 19th and 20th centuries, poets began to break free from traditional structures, experimenting with free verse and new themes. Figures like Walt Whitman and T.S. Eliot expanded the boundaries of what poetry could be, allowing for greater diversity and inclusion of contemporary experiences.
Today, classical poetry's influence continues to permeate the works of contemporary poets who draw on its themes and forms while addressing modern issues. The dialogue between past and present creates a rich literary environment where diverse voices can emerge and be heard.
The evolution of classical poetry is a testament to its resilience and adaptability. As it continues to inspire and shape new generations of writers, we recognize the enduring power of poetic expression in all its forms.

As the transfer window heats up, Leeds United finds itself in the spotlight with rumors swirling around a potential move for Swiss international defender Nico Elvedi. This strategic consideration aims to enhance the team's defensive line as they navigate the challenges of the current season.
Elvedi, who currently plays for Borussia Mönchengladbach in the Bundesliga, has made a name for himself as a robust and adaptable center-back. His skill set not only solidifies a defense but also provides valuable versatility, making him a prime candidate for Leeds United's aspirations.
One of Elvedi's standout traits is his defensive prowess. His ability to read the game allows him to anticipate the opponent's moves, which is crucial in high-stakes matches. By integrating Elvedi into their squad, Leeds could substantially lessen the number of goals conceded.
Competing in the Bundesliga has equipped Elvedi with extensive experience in high-pressure situations. This experience is invaluable for a club like Leeds, which aims to avoid relegation while also looking to establish itself in the Premier League.
Leeds has faced various defensive challenges this season, often resulting in matches with unfavorable outcomes. The pressing need for a solid defender is evident as the team looks to reclaim their competitive edge.
Several key defenders in Leeds' lineup have been plagued with injuries, impacting overall performance. This has left the team vulnerable, making the acquisition of a dependable player like Elvedi even more crucial.
Leeds has struggled significantly with defending set pieces, an area where Elvedi excels. His height and aerial prowess can provide a solution to this recurring issue.
